Andrew Bamforth, 25, is lucky to be alive today after narrowly escaping from a deadly medical condition that nearly caused his heart to overfill with blood and explode.
While on his way to work at a local Morrison’s supermarket in Huddersfield, Andrew, the store supermarket supervisor, began to experience symptoms similar to those of a heart attack.
After arriving to the hospital because he was suffering from chest pains, Mr. Bamforth was shocked to be told that he may only have two hours to live before his heart would explode.
Doctors at Huddersfield Royal Infirmary told Andrew that his life was “hanging by a thread” after a CT scan revealed that his aorta had split in two, with one only hours away from rupturing.
Andrew was then rushed into emergency surgery for an operation with a one in five survival rate. Lucky to be alive, Andrew will now be off work for six months.
“If it had not been noticed in time, if I had not had such a good surgeon, I might not have been here another day”, he said.
According to doctors, Andrew, who is 6ft 11ins, had suffered an aortic dissection because he was suffering from a condition known as Marfan syndrome, a genetic disorder of the connective tissue.
